弹性云服务器原理,弹性云服务器,构建高效、可扩展的计算平台的核心组成与原理解析
- 综合资讯
- 2024-12-19 23:49:58
- 2

弹性云服务器通过虚拟化技术,实现资源的动态分配与调整,构建高效、可扩展的计算平台。其原理包括虚拟化技术、资源池管理、自动扩展和负载均衡等,为用户提供按需分配的计算资源,...
弹性云服务器通过虚拟化技术,实现资源的动态分配与调整,构建高效、可扩展的计算平台。其原理包括虚拟化技术、资源池管理、自动扩展和负载均衡等,为用户提供按需分配的计算资源,提高资源利用率,确保系统稳定运行。
随着云计算技术的飞速发展,弹性云服务器已经成为企业构建高效、可扩展的计算平台的重要选择,弹性云服务器作为一种新型的计算服务,具有灵活、高效、可扩展等特点,能够满足不同业务场景下的计算需求,本文将深入探讨弹性云服务器的核心组成与原理,帮助读者全面了解这一计算平台。
弹性云服务器的核心组成
1、虚拟化技术
虚拟化技术是弹性云服务器的核心技术之一,它可以将一台物理服务器分割成多个虚拟机(VM),每个虚拟机拥有独立的操作系统和资源,虚拟化技术主要分为以下几种:
(1)全虚拟化:将物理硬件完全虚拟化,每个虚拟机拥有独立的CPU、内存、硬盘等资源。
(2)半虚拟化:虚拟机与物理硬件之间存在一定的交互,需要特定的驱动程序来实现。
(3)硬件辅助虚拟化:通过CPU等硬件的虚拟化扩展,提高虚拟化性能。
2、云计算平台
云计算平台是弹性云服务器的核心组成部分,它负责管理虚拟机的创建、迁移、扩展等操作,常见的云计算平台有:
(1)开源平台:如OpenStack、KVM等,具有高度可定制性和可扩展性。
(2)商业平台:如AWS、Azure、阿里云等,提供丰富的云计算服务和产品。
3、存储系统
存储系统是弹性云服务器的重要组成部分,它负责存储虚拟机的操作系统、应用程序和数据,常见的存储系统有:
(1)分布式存储:如Ceph、GlusterFS等,具有高可用性和可扩展性。
(2)对象存储:如Amazon S3、阿里云OSS等,适合存储大量非结构化数据。
(3)块存储:如EBS、Azure Disk等,适合存储结构化数据。
4、网络系统
网络系统是弹性云服务器的重要组成部分,它负责虚拟机之间的通信和数据传输,常见的网络系统有:
(1)虚拟交换机:如Open vSwitch、VMware vSwitch等,实现虚拟机之间的网络连接。
(2)负载均衡器:如Nginx、HAProxy等,实现负载均衡和故障转移。
(3)防火墙:如iptables、Firewalld等,实现网络安全防护。
弹性云服务器的原理
1、资源池化
弹性云服务器通过虚拟化技术将物理服务器资源池化,实现资源的动态分配和调度,当用户申请虚拟机时,云计算平台会从资源池中分配相应的CPU、内存、硬盘等资源,创建虚拟机。
2、自动扩展
弹性云服务器根据业务需求自动调整资源,当业务负载增加时,云计算平台会自动增加虚拟机数量,以满足计算需求;当业务负载减少时,云计算平台会自动减少虚拟机数量,释放资源。
3、弹性迁移
弹性云服务器支持虚拟机的弹性迁移,即在不停机的情况下,将虚拟机从一个物理服务器迁移到另一个物理服务器,这样可以提高系统的可用性和可靠性。
4、安全防护
弹性云服务器采用多种安全防护措施,如防火墙、入侵检测、加密等,保障虚拟机的安全。
弹性云服务器的优势
1、高效性
弹性云服务器通过虚拟化技术实现资源的动态分配和调度,提高了资源利用率,降低了能耗。
2、可扩展性
弹性云服务器可以根据业务需求自动调整资源,实现快速扩展。
3、高可用性
弹性云服务器支持虚拟机的弹性迁移,提高了系统的可用性和可靠性。
4、成本效益
弹性云服务器可以根据实际需求购买资源,降低了企业成本。
弹性云服务器作为一种新型的计算平台,具有高效、可扩展、高可用等优势,已成为企业构建高效、可扩展的计算平台的重要选择,了解弹性云服务器的核心组成与原理,有助于企业更好地利用这一技术,实现业务发展。
本文链接:https://zhitaoyun.cn/1671361.html
发表评论